What have you done with the fish food you have purchased that your fish don't like. I recently bought some fish food on-line that has all the right percentages of the food I would like to feed, but my fish hate it. Even my plate coral has spit it out.
Any suggestions other than starving them would be appreciated. I feed Flake and Mysis shrimp no problem but they dislike pellets.

I've found that food that isn't liked, generally gets even less liked over time. I guess it gets stale maybe. Hate to say it but unless they have a change of heart you're probably going to have to chuck it at some point. I've had to throw out a few foods that I had high hopes for. I thought for sure Cyclops-eeze flakes would be a slam dunk but nope. Even bought another one thinking "this time they're sure to like it!" Nope. Both ended up filed under "G". :neutral:

I've had it happen before too with spirulina flakes. I ended up crushing them up and feeding them as a mix. They eat it readily when its crushed in with other foods, but never on its own. What the fish don't know, won't hurt them :D
